Costa Metallinos is a Professor in the Department of Chemistry at Brock University, leading research in synthetic organic and organometallic chemistry. His laboratory develops novel chiral N-heterocyclic carbenes (NHCs) and ferrocene-based catalysts for asymmetric synthesis applications.
Key research areas include:
- Design of benzimidazolylidenes from phenanthrolines for asymmetric catalysis
- Stereoselective synthesis of pyrroloimidazol(in)ylidenes
- Enantioselective preparation of planar chiral aminoferrocenes
- Development of L-proline hydantoin-derived chiral auxiliaries
His work contributes to advancing methodologies in stereoselective transformations, with applications in pharmaceutical synthesis and materials science. Current projects focus on iridium-catalyzed asymmetric hydrogenation using novel ferrocenyl NHC ligands.
